Java Programming Language

Java is a programming language formulated by Sunshine Microsystems and was publicized in 1995 as a main element of Sun’s Java platform. The language was attained from C and C++ to a fantastic extent. In this digital earth of an Internet Internet marketing, windfall income have produced the Java one particular of the fastest-increasing and most thoroughly employed programming language. “Java” usually refers to a combination of three things:

  1. Java programming language: It is a large-stage, item-oriented programming language. Java is centered on building & manipulating objects, and making the objects to get the job done alongside one another.
  2. Java Digital Machine: Brief for JVM, it is a large-functionality digital device that executes byte codes on a precise computing platform.
  3. Java platform: A JVM working compiled Java byte codes, usually contacting on a established of typical libraries these kinds of as these presented by Java Regular Version or Organization Version . Though coupled by structure, the language does not imply the JVM, and vice versa.

Java is a innovative language and so, for this purpose, it is the most recognized computing language in use these days for a wide-ranging function. Some of the substantial advantages of Java Programming language are:

  1. Java is Architectural Neutral: Considering the fact that Java’s apps are commonly piled-up to a byte-code and as its’ integration is accomplished into all the big operating program, so, for this purpose, Java Application can be accessed on any platform with a Java Digital Machine. As a result, one particular of the most compelling purpose that persuade any person to Java is its Portability, i.e. — System Independence and so developers will be just necessitating for the producing of one particular edition and that one particular edition will be working on all the platforms without the need of getting to be recompiled. Java operates on most big hardware and program platforms, counting Home windows ninety five and NT, the Macintosh, and various kinds of UNIX as effectively.
  2. Safety: Language and platform had been devised by preserving the problem of safety in thoughts. All browsers, regardless of whether it is a compiler, interpreter or Java-compatible, all maintain a variety of safety measures. They are meant to diminish the possibility of safety compromise, loss of info and plan integrity, and destruction to program people. The Java platform enables a user to obtain an untrusted code about a network and run it in a secure environment as it will safeguard the host program to not to get contaminated with a virus.
  3. Programmer Efficiency and Time-to-Market place: The final and probably the most significant trigger for using the Java into a use is that it is effectively-appreciated by the programmers since with Java, they entertain a fast benefits and it makes their performance enhance to the fantastic extent. As Java is a simple and sophisticated language with a effectively-intended, intuitive established of APIs, programmers are ready to produce better code that as well without the need of shelling-out uncomfortable sum of funds. This issue decreases the advancement time.

As a result for these substantial advantages, Java is chosen as the programming language for the network computer systems (NC) and has been perceived as a common entrance close for the organization databases.